titleOfInvention | Chemical amplification type positive resist composition and sulfonium salt |
abstract | A chemical amplifying type positive resist composition which provides a resist pattern having an exceedingly improved line edge roughness, and is excellent in various resist performances such as dry etching resistance, sensitivity and resolution; and comprises: (A) an acid generator containing (a) a sulfonium salt represented by the following formula (I), wherein Q1 and Q2 is alkyl or a cycloalkyl, or Q1 and Q2 form, together with a sulfur atom to which Q1 and Q2 are adjacent, a heteroalicyclic group; Q3 represents a hydrogen atom, Q4 represents alkyl or a cycloalkyl, or Q3 and Q4 form, together with a CHC(O) group to which Q3 and Q4 are adjacent, a 2-oxocycloalkyl group; and Q5SO3- represents an organosulfonate ion, and (b) at least one onium salt selected from a triphenylsulfonium salt represented by the following formula (IIa), and a diphenyliodonium salt represented by the following formula (IIb), wherein P1 to P5 represent hydrogen, a hydroxyl group, alkyl, or alkoxy; and P6SO3- and P7SO3- each independently represent an organosulfonate ion; and (B) a resin which has a polymerization unit having a group instable against an acid, and is alkali-insoluble or -slightly soluble itself, but is converted to alkali-soluble by the action of an acid. |
